Meet the KO2: The Ultimate Knife & Tool Sharpener

This is the Ken Onion Elite Knife and Tool Sharpener Mk 2—or as we like to call it, the KO2.

Available in two versions:

  • Base Model – Includes the sharpening cassette

  • Elite Model (KO Elite) – Includes the sharpening cassette plus the Blade Grinding Attachment (BGA)

Designed by Ken Onion and engineered by Work Sharp, this sharpener offers both guided and freehand sharpening for nearly any edge, at almost any angle.

With three core sharpening methods, the KO2 combines the power of multiple large, professional-grade machines into one versatile benchtop tool that's bold, loud, and built for serious sharpening.

 

Total Control. Total Sharpening Power.

The industry-first digital speed control buttons on the KO2 give you precise, repeatable control over your sharpening speed and usage. Whether you're honing or grinding, a simple press of a button dials in exactly what you need.

Key Controls:

  • Speed up or slow down the motor with a button—no trigger needed.

  • Low speeds for honing, high speeds for grinding.

  • Continuous Run button keeps the sharpener running hands-free.

  • Amber kill switch lets you quickly cut power—no fumbling around.

Sharpening Method 1: The Cassette System

Start simple. The included sharpening cassette supports flexible belts ranging from 120 grit (coarse) to 6000 grit (ultra-fine).

Cassette Highlights:

  • Two leather-lined angle guides with front edge support.

  • Adjustable from 15° to 30°, with 0.5° increments per click.

  • Solid tactile notches for precise and repeatable sharpening—even on swords.

Sharpening Method 2: 45° Convex Grinding

Axes, lawn mower blades, and other irregular tools? We've got a method for that.

Here's how:

  • Remove the angle guides by pulling up the back of the cassette.

  • Rotate the cassette forward to expose the belt at a fixed 45° angle.

  • Use the coarse 120 belt at speed setting 7 for handheld grinding and shaping.

  • Perfect for odd shapes, thick tools, and fast material removal.

Sharpening Method 3: Blade Grinding Attachment (BGA)

The BGA takes sharpening to the next level. Included with the KO Elite (or available separately), it unlocks true freehand sharpening with convex control.

BGA Features:

  • Full set of flexible abrasive belts in multiple grits.

  • Edge guide system for consistent angle control.

  • Works on kitchen knives, hunting knives, pocket knives, and more.
